12(c)(ii). Light of wavelength 160 nm is shone on the surface of a sodium metal of work function 2.0 eV. Determine whether photoelectrons will be emitted. [h=6.6×10⁻³⁴ Js, c=3.0×10⁸ ms⁻¹, 1 eV=1.6×10⁻¹⁹ J]

Model answer

Photon energy E=hc/λ = (6.6×10⁻³⁴×3.0×10⁸)/(160×10⁻⁹) = 1.2375×10⁻¹⁸ J = 7.73 eV. Since E (7.73 eV) > work function (2.0 eV), photoelectrons WILL be emitted.
